Re: [PATCH 02/11] Fix breakpoints in ifunc after inferior resolved it (@got.plt symbol creation)


On 2018-03-09 04:16 PM, Pedro Alves wrote:
> Setting a breakpoint on an ifunc symbol after the ifunc has already
> been resolved by the inferior should result in creating a breakpoint
> location at the ifunc target.  However, that's not what happens today:
> 
>   (gdb) n
>   53        i = gnu_ifunc (1);    /* break-at-call */
>   (gdb)
>   54        assert (i == 2);
>   (gdb) b gnu_ifunc
>   Breakpoint 2 at gnu-indirect-function resolver at 0x7ffff7bd36ee
>   (gdb) info breakpoints
>   Num     Type                   Disp Enb Address            What
>   2       STT_GNU_IFUNC resolver keep y   0x00007ffff7bd36ee <gnu_ifunc+4>
> 
> The problem is that elf_gnu_ifunc_resolve_by_got never manages to
> revolve an ifunc target.  The reason is that GDB never actually

revolve -> resolve

> creates the internal got.plt symbols:
> 
>  (gdb) p 'gnu_ifunc@got.plt'
>  No symbol "gnu_ifunc@got.plt" in current context.
> 
> and this is because GDB expects that rela.plt has relocations for
> .plt, while it actually has relocations for .got.plt:

Was it ever the case that rela.plt contained relocations for .plt, or
has it always been a mistake?
